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  

Показать сообщение отдельно

Ветеран


Сообщения: 27449
Благодарности: 8087

Профиль | Отправить PM | Цитировать


Например, так:
Код: Выделить весь код
@echo off
setlocal enableextensions enabledelayedexpansion

set sName=%~1

if not defined sName echo Usage: %~nx0 ^<filename^>& exit /b 1

for /f "usebackq skip=1" %%i in (
	`wmic.exe LogicalDisk WHERE "DriveType='3'" GET Caption`
) do (
	for /f "tokens=*" %%j in (
		'dir /b /s /a:-d "%%i\%sName%"'
	) do start "" "%systemroot%\System32\notepad.exe" "%%j"
)

endlocal
exit /b 0
Поиск будет вестись по всем локальным несъёмным дискам. Все найденные файлы будут открыты в Блокнотах.
Это сообщение посчитали полезным следующие участники:

Отправлено: 20:45, 08-03-2011 | #2